Paula is writing a paper about bats, but she needs a more focused topic. Which of these graphic organizers would BEST help Paula
bija089 [108]
I believe the answer is: Spider map
Spider map consist of several sub-maps that are connected into one central topic.
This type of graphic organizers is most commonly used to brainstorm new ideas, Seing many possibilities to answer a problem from various different angle, and studying various aspects related to a single topic
